Moonlit Coastal Cliffs

Kerensa Nankervis · oil on canvas

A dramatic depiction of rugged coastal cliffs under the glow of a full moon. The waves crash against the rocks, their white foam contrasting with the deep blues of the sea. The moonlight casts a silvery sheen over the scene, highlighting the textures of the rocky landscape.
This painting captures the raw beauty of a coastal landscape bathed in moonlight. The artist employs bold, expressive brushstrokes to convey the rugged texture of the cliffs and the restless movement of the sea. The palette is dominated by deep blues and rich earth tones, with the moon providing a luminous focal point that draws the eye across the composition. The interplay of light and shadow creates a sense of depth and drama, evoking the untamed power of nature. The use of oil paint enhances the tactile quality of the scene, allowing the viewer to almost feel the cool breeze and hear the distant roar of the ocean. This work speaks to the timeless allure of the sea and the mysterious beauty of the night.
